Mr. (Guy) Dacquay is a graduate of Winnipeg’s Red River Community College in Electrical Engineering Technology and has thirty two years of experience in the federal regulation of electricity and natural gas measurement, working as an inspector, program officer, and currently as manager of Utility Metering Division for Measurement Canada (MC). Mr. Dacquay oversees the development and updating of electricity and gas legislation, specifications, policies, and programs, and is a permanent member of the MC/industry Electricity and Gas Process Advisory Committees. He has previously chaired the Canadian Workgroups that are contributing to the development of international type-approval and verification specifications for the International Organization of Legal Metrology (OIML) on Technical Committees TC8 (Gas Meters) and TC12 (Electricity Meters).
